Transaction 623a087ad48a4d103d4055adaed662f047fdfdf3bd8c554714d9399191ecd731
1 Input
2 Outputs
- 623a087ad48a4d103d4055adaed662f047fdfdf3bd8c554714d9399191ecd731:0
- 623a087ad48a4d103d4055adaed662f047fdfdf3bd8c554714d9399191ecd731:1
value 130000000
address 35K4hiuHPkbbVdztiV1QAwUyZ24TXHDu31
value 120814281
address 1BvDPWoSkpcVpXkYNcWjEbnnbVwecYfP2t